The course participants
...know the structures of, and blueprints for, narrative elements and storytelling in scientific presentations.
…are able to use these structures to develop their own individual, authentic narrative style in a scientific context.
…critically deal with storytelling and narration in a scientific context and infer from this discourse which conditions must be met to achieve a desired effect with storytelling.
…train linguistic and speech strategies that enable them to achieve an intended effect on the audience or interlocutor and to receive personal feedback.
…recognize the connections and interdependencies within the system constituted by voice, body, content, and effect.
